Default Reversing Light Problem

I have a 2002 Focus TDI and cannot get the reversing light to work

so far I have replaced the bulb checked the fuse and tried to locate the earth point to clean that up if it needs it but cannot track the wiring to the earth point

Does anyone know where the earth point is?

Also any suggestions as to what else to look at?

Default RE: Reversing Light Problem

As an update to the above I have now checked the earth with a multimeter and that looks ok, also checked the power supply and thats showing 12 volts ok but does not have the power to light a low wattage bulb and that is too various earth points.

So it looks like I need to gain access to the reversing light switch

can anyone help with the location of this and an easy way to access it
